使用Apache POI生成Excel文檔時,當進行單元格合並操作后,被合並的單元格邊框會消失,使用如下方式可以解決。 創建方法: 調用方式: ...
在使用java POI做數據導出到Excel時,標題有合並單元格的需求,但發現合並后某些單元格寫入的內容死活無法顯示,跟着代碼debug發現也正常,調試了好久發現了原因,poi合並單元格過后它的列數是不變的該在第幾行寫就應該在第幾行寫, 不能將合並后的單元格認為是一個,正確的操作是找到合並單元格的開始那個單元格,比如上面那兩個,第一個標題在K的位置那就是第 列 下表為 ,第二個從w開始那就應該是第 ...
2021-09-01 10:42 0 243 推薦指數:
使用Apache POI生成Excel文檔時,當進行單元格合並操作后,被合並的單元格邊框會消失,使用如下方式可以解決。 創建方法: 調用方式: ...
合並單元格的方法: 指定 4 個參數,起始行,結束行,起始列,結束列。然后這個區域將被合並。 CellRangeAddress region = new CellRangeAddress(startRow, endRow, startCol, endCol ...
合並單元格的方法:指定 4 個參數,起始行,結束行,起始列,結束列。然后這個區域將被合並。 CellRangeAddress region = new CellRangeAddress(startRow, endRow, startCol, endCol ...
完整幫助代碼:JAVA poi 幫助類 ...
上面的方法是一個bug,循環的次數太多,導致效率太慢,我導入了6000行數據,做檢驗的過程中,就花費了8分鍾左右。這個也是大部分網上給出的建議。。。 我當時也在想能不能用數組或是集合的方式將合並的單元格緩存起來,然后進行對比判斷,這樣的話就會效率很高。 以下是官網上的方法 ...
使用java做表格的時候很多時候會出現一對多的情況,比如一個老師對多個學生,這個時候需要把一個的也就是老師合並。類似下圖 我們使用poi來操作excel。流程 1.取出要導出的集合A 2.遍歷結合A,將集合A中的一的一端(上圖中老師 )作為key,要合並的單元格作為value,存入map中 ...
...
1.合並單元格,合並行,列 合並行的時候,默認是把合並單元格的第一個單元格的內容作為合並后的內容。所以如何想設置合並后的內容,先設置一下第一個單元格的內容,再合並就可以; 合並的代碼就是這樣,把參數寫好就行,至於內部是什么原理,就不知道了。合並列和這個也差不多,就是改一下 ...